I kept seeing the quote listed above all over the net, but when it came right down to reading it in the original context with my own eyeballs, I came up empty handed. When it comes to things like this, I’m like a dog on a bone…I’ll search everywhere until I’m confident all resources are thoroughly examined.
Long story short, this did come from Nibley’s pamphlet ‘No Ma’am, That’s Not History’, but it wasn’t part of the content in Nibley’s original pamphlet. The Maxwell Institute stated the pamphlet has undergone numerous changes since its first publication in 1946.
Nibley was a highly respected, not to mention beloved, church historian for over 50 years. Whatever he said was accepted without question. Here’s part of the original document with Nibley’s lie –
“Brodie’s Joseph picks up ideas like a thieving magpie, throws them together haphazardly, and sells them from the pulpit. He is therefore not the man whose teachings are so well-knit and perfectly logical that they have never had to undergo the slightest change or alteration during a century in which every other church in Christendom has continually revamped its doctrines…
…The gospel as the Mormons know it sprang full-grown from the words of Joseph Smith. It has never been worked over or touched up in any way and is free of revisions and alterations.”
